Hello, I'm a huge fan of Raksura series. I like to listen to a song on loop while reading a book. Will you suggest me a song to listen to while reading the upcoming "The Edge of Worlds"?
Martha Wells
Hi, and thank you so much! I'm glad you enjoy the books!
That's a neat question. I think it would depend a lot on what kind of music you personally like. This is my favorite playlists that I used when I was writing The Edge of Worlds, so maybe it'll give you some songs to choose from. Some of them make me think of Moon, or the relationships between characters, some make me think of the Fell, and some just the feel of the world in general.
Did Anyone Approach You a-ha
Apple Cibo Matto
Life’s What You Make It Talk Talk
Loneliest Star Seal
[ Untitled ] VAST
Sugar Water Cibo Matto
Show Me What I’m Looking for Carolina Liar
Under The Milky Way Sia
Where Has Everybody Gone? The Pretenders
Night of the Hunter 30 Seconds to Mars
Bedroom Hymns Florence + The Machine
Tell Me Billie Myers
Forever May Not Be Long Enough Live
Silence Delerium & Sarah McLachlan
Calm the Storm Graffiti6
Afreen A. R. Rahman, Nakash Aziz & KM Sufi Ensemble
Inside Moby
Under the Influence Elle King
